“Unless They Kill God”: Daniel Daga Reacts After Scoring First League Goal for Molde

Nigerian midfielder Daniel Daga has opened his goal account in the Norwegian Eliteserien, scoring his first league goal for Molde FK in their dramatic 3-2 away win against Vålerenga Oslo on Saturday.

Daga, a former Flying Eagles star, came off the bench in the 77th minute and wasted no time making an impact.

Just three minutes later, in the 80th minute, he struck a fine shot inside the box that soared into the roof of the net, leveling the scoreline for Molde at the time.

Overwhelmed with emotion, the 17-year-old took to his official Facebook page to express his feelings, writing:

“Unless they kill God. Unbelievable feeling! First league goal and it’s a moment of pure joy!”

The goal marked a significant milestone for Daga, who had featured in six league matches prior to breaking his duck.

He registered two shots during the game, one of which found the back of the net in spectacular fashion.

Daga’s performance continues to underline the potential he showed at youth level for Nigeria and will no doubt boost his confidence as he aims to cement a regular place in Molde’s midfield.

Molde’s victory over Vålerenga sees them gain crucial points in their push up the Eliteserien standings.
